just for the fact that the giants are.....
NY Giants are 17-2 ATS in their last 19 games on the road
NY Giants are 19-3 SU in their last 22 games on the road
Giants got injuries on D I think the saints off weapons will take advantage giants depth could only carry them so far
NY Giants are 17-2 ATS in their last 19 games on the road
NY Giants are 19-3 SU in their last 22 games on the road
Giants got injuries on D I think the saints off weapons will take advantage giants depth could only carry them so far